Plot: Amid the modern wastelands and toxic factories of Italy, wife and mother Giuliana desperately tries to conceal her tenuous grip on reality from those around her, especially her successful yet neglectful husband, Ugo. Ugo’s old pal, Corrado, shows up in town on a business trip and is more sensitive to Giuliana’s anxieties. They begin an affair, but it does little to quell Giuliana’s existential fears, and her mental state rapidly deteriorates.

Is there a point to all this? I seriously doubt it.
“Red Desert” is the sort of film that sophisticated folks might say they enjoy though the common person wonders why the film what made in the first place. Although my taste often runs to foreign language films, I find myself siding with the average viewer–wondering if there is any point to this film. And, as I sit here and write my review, I wonder why Antonioni would make a film that would have little, if any, interest to most viewers–though this can be said about several of his other films (such as his inexplicable “Zabriskie Point”).

The film is set in a toxic wasteland of a town. There is a huge factory there and almost everything is grey and dead. The water is a cesspool, a boat arriving at the port has some sort of plague and yellow smoke is belched by the smoke stacks. It is truly an awful place. Giuliani (Monica Vitti) lives there with her son and husband and the camera follows her throughout the movie. She is bored and mentally ill and spends pretty much the whole film complaining about her life, staring into space and questioning her existence. There really isn’t a whole lot more to the film than that, though Corrado (Richard Harris) pops in and out of the movie and sticks around long enough to have sex with screwy Giuliana.

Overall, this is a dark, depressing and seemingly pointless film. Perhaps it is supposed to be some statement about life itself and interpersonal alienation, though frankly, I think this is ridiculous. Life is good and sweet–and seeing an awful film like this seems like a waste of time.
